Modern agriculture is increasingly adopting smart technologies to improve productivity and sustainability. Hydroponics, a soil-free farming method, is widely used in greenhouses and indoor farms because it allows growers to control plant conditions more precisely. With the help of artificial intelligence (AI), farmers can monitor factors such as nutrient levels, temperature, humidity, and water circulation in real time, ensuring plants receive optimal growing conditions. Oxygenation also plays a key role in hydroponic systems. Higher oxygen levels in the nutrient solution strengthen root development and improve nutrient absorption, leading to faster and healthier plant growth.   Hydroponic gardening promotes faster growth, stronger roots, and higher yields compared to traditional soil methods. However, this rapid growth can make it difficult to manage long, spreading vines. Without proper support, plants may become tangled, unstable, and less productive over time. Vine holders for hydroponics provide a simple and effective solution to guide plant growth and protect stems from damage. By keeping vines structured and organized, they help maintain better airflow, improve light exposure, and create a more efficient growing system.   Hydroponics has transformed modern agriculture by enabling soil-free plant growth while maximizing yield and efficiency. Fogger sprayers play a key role by improving nutrient absorption through ultra-fine mist delivery, allowing roots to absorb oxygen, water, and nutrients more efficiently for faster growth and stronger root development. Unlike traditional irrigation that can oversaturate roots, fogger sprayers maintain a well-oxygenated root zone, improving nutrient use and reducing waste.
